Ottawa commissions project to track ‘news deserts’ in Canada

The federal government is working on a project that would map out areas of Canada that lack local news coverage. “Canadian Heritage has recently engaged a team of independent industry experts to develop a local news directory — a multi-phase, multi-year project that will ultimately measure the extent and spread of news deserts and areas of news poverty in Canada,” the department said in a December memo to the culture minister. The memo, obtained through access-to-information law, said the government is responding to stakeholder calls for better data and that the information would allow it to better target its policy…
